Vocabulary Flashcards and Quiz of Handling Emergencies with a Difficult Client – English for Dentist – Easy Level

Toothache
Pain in a tooth or teeth.
Gentle
Kind and careful, not rough.
Numb
Without feeling or sensation.
Medicine
A drug used to treat pain or illness.
Emergency
A sudden serious situation needing quick action.
